From 8e20f80cd29816c70031d45b9ef47c966e49156c Mon Sep 17 00:00:00 2001 From: gnuboard Date: Fri, 10 May 2013 16:34:50 +0900 Subject: [PATCH 1/2] =?UTF-8?q?=EC=84=A4=EC=B9=98=EC=8B=9C=20=EB=B3=80?= =?UTF-8?q?=EC=88=98=EC=84=A0=EC=96=B8=20notice=20=EC=98=A4=EB=A5=98=20?= =?UTF-8?q?=EC=88=98=EC=A0=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- config.php | 13 +++++++++++-- 1 file changed, 11 insertions(+), 2 deletions(-) diff --git a/config.php b/config.php index eb8e86cc3..7870b3354 100644 --- a/config.php +++ b/config.php @@ -57,9 +57,18 @@ define('G4_SYNDI_DIR', 'syndi'); if (G4_DOMAIN) { define('G4_URL', G4_DOMAIN); } else { - define('G4_URL', $g4_path['url']); + if (isset($g4_path['url'])) { + define('G4_URL', $g4_path['url']); + } else { + define('G4_URL', ''); + } +} + +if (isset($g4_path['path'])) { + define('G4_PATH', $g4_path['path']); +} else { + define('G4_PATH', ''); } -define('G4_PATH', $g4_path['path']); define('G4_ADMIN_URL', G4_URL.'/'.G4_ADMIN_DIR); define('G4_BBS_URL', G4_URL.'/'.G4_BBS_DIR); From b8405d3db787a667ec1be4faf85ea0f8d242ace3 Mon Sep 17 00:00:00 2001 From: gnuboard Date: Fri, 10 May 2013 16:35:17 +0900 Subject: [PATCH 2/2] =?UTF-8?q?=EB=A1=9C=EA=B7=B8=EC=9D=B8=ED=9B=84=20url?= =?UTF-8?q?=EC=9D=84=20urlencode=EB=A1=9C=20=EC=88=98=EC=A0=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- lib/common.lib.php | 5 +++-- lib/outlogin.lib.php | 2 +- 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/lib/common.lib.php b/lib/common.lib.php index 2cc4c0874..1ac098608 100644 --- a/lib/common.lib.php +++ b/lib/common.lib.php @@ -1987,8 +1987,9 @@ function hyphen_hp_number($hp) function login_url($url='') { if (!$url) $url = G4_URL; - $p = parse_url($url); - return $url.urldecode(preg_replace("/^".urlencode($p['path'])."/", "", urlencode($_SERVER['REQUEST_URI']))); + //$p = parse_url($url); + //return $url.urldecode(preg_replace("/^".urlencode($p['path'])."/", "", urlencode($_SERVER['REQUEST_URI']))); + return $url; } diff --git a/lib/outlogin.lib.php b/lib/outlogin.lib.php index 077a4bd5a..aee773096 100644 --- a/lib/outlogin.lib.php +++ b/lib/outlogin.lib.php @@ -34,7 +34,7 @@ function outlogin($skin_dir='basic') $is_auth = true; } - $outlogin_url = login_url(); + $outlogin_url = login_url($urlencode); $outlogin_action_url = G4_HTTPS_BBS_URL.'/login_check.php'; ob_start();